Tile floor repair services involve fixing damaged, cracked, or loose t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of a tiled surface. Over time, tile floors can develop issues such as chips, cracks, or looseness caused by heavy foot traffic, shifting foundations, or moisture infiltration. Professional repair typically includes removing damaged tiles, preparing the surface underneath, and replacing or reattaching tiles to ensure a seamless, durable finish. These services help homeowners maintain the value and safety of their flooring, preventing further damage that could lead to more costly repairs later on.

Common problems addressed by tile floor repair include cracked or broken tiles, grout deterioration, and tiles that have become loose or uneven. Cracks may appear due to settling or impact, while grout can stain, crack, or crumble over time, compromising the integrity of the entire floor. Loose tiles pose a tripping hazard and can worsen if not addressed promptly. Repairing these issues not only improves the visual appeal of the space but also extends the lifespan of the flooring, making it a practical choice for homeowners looking to preserve their investment.

Tile floor repair services are often needed in residential properties such as k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and entryways, where tile is a common flooring choice. These areas are prone to moisture exposure and heavy use, which can accelerate wear and tear. Commercial properties, including retail stores, restaurants, and office buildings, may also require tile repairs to maintain a professional appearance and ensure safety for employees and customers. Regardless of property type, timely repairs can prevent further damage and help preserve the overall look and functionality of tiled sur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Tile Floor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waynesville,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or tile floor repairs range from $250-$600, covering small cracks, chips, or replacing individual tiles.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and tile type.

Moderate Repairs - more extensive repairs, such as replacing multiple tiles or fixing underlying issues, can cost between $600-$1,500. Larger projects may push beyond this range if additional work is needed.

Full Tile Replacement - replacing an entire section or the whole tiled area often costs from $1,500-$4,000, depending on the size of the space and tile material. Most projects in this category are mid-sized, with fewer reaching the higher end of the range.

Complete Floor Overhaul - for complete removal and installation of new tile flooring, costs typically start around $4,000 and can exceed $8,000 for large or complex projects.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details and sc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of tile floor damage can be repaired? Local contractors can handle a variety of issues including cracks, chips, loose tiles, and water damage to restore your tile floor’s appearance and functionality.

Is tile floor repair suitable for all types of tiles? Most common tile materials like ceramic, porcelain, and stone can be repaired or replaced by experienced service providers in the area.

Can damaged grout be repaired without replacing entire tiles? Yes, local service providers often offer grout repair and regrouting services to improve the look and durability of your tile floor.

What are common causes of tile floor damage? Damage can result from heavy impacts, shifting subfloors, water exposure, or age-related wear, which local contractors can assess and address.

How do local contractors typically approach tile floor repair? They evaluate the damage, determine whether repair or replacement is needed, and perform the necessary work to match existing tiles and ensure a seamless finish.
